Moisture from the Indian Ocean feeds the green eastern coast, while Madagascar's mountainous spine creates the dry forests and open landscapes of the west and south.
Journey through spiny forest and baobab country, Utah-like canyons and sweeping grasslands, rainforest, terraced highlands and quiet white sand beaches.

Madagascar's long isolation created a biodiversity hotspot where the majority of wildlife is endemic. Its lemurs, reptiles, birds and plants have evolved in ways seen nowhere else.
